The book is aimed at practitioners, engineers, researchers, students and teachers. The approach is direct, concise and authoritative. Progressing through each major element of the grinding system and then on to machine developments and process control, the reader becomes aware of all aspects of operation and design. Trends are described demonstrating key features. Coverage includes abrasives and super-abrasives, wheel design, dressing technology, machine accuracy and productivity, grinding machine design, high-speed grinding technology, cost optimization, ultra-precision grinding, process control developments, vibration control, coolants and fluid delivery.

Trends in high precision and high speed grinding are explored

Principles underlying improvements in machines and processes are explained

Numerically worked examples give scale to essential process parameters

Recent research findings and original contributions to knowledge are included

A number of ultra-precision grinding machine developments are included
